Position Overview
-
Pre-School - for children aged 0-6 years
Opportunities may be available to work with the below program areas:
Children and Youth- for children aged 5 to 18 years
No Socks for Ivan Youth Drop-in
Community programs in the above areas are provided at various times and locations throughout Burlington. Program staff report to the Recreation Programmer/Recreation Coordinator and typically work 1 to 3 shifts per week per program. Hours of work will vary with position title and will vary dependent on program need. These positions will work up to 4 months between March and June.
Responsibilities
Program Staff are responsible for planning and implementing creative and varied programs to meet the needs and interests of all participants.
Successful applicants will be responsible for the safety and supervision of participants both on and offsite and are expected to implement and participate in activities.
All staff must adhere to all health and safety regulations at all times.Requirements:
You have the following qualifications or are in the process of obtaining, at your own expense:
- Standard First Aid and CPR level C certification
- Behavior Management Systems Training (available through the City of Burlington)
- HIGH FIVE
- Principles of Healthy Child Development
Please be advised of the following details:
- Interviews will be held February 27 to 28, 202
- Successful applicants are required to be at all mandatory training dates and to complete all mandatory online training prior to program start.
- Successful applicants will be placed at a location that best fits the program needs.
